Readers of The New York State Dental Journal are invited to earn three (3) home study credits, approved by the New York State Dental Association, by properly answering 30 True or False questions, all of which are based on articles that appear in this issue.
To complete the questionnaire, log onto the site provided below. All of those who achieve a passing grade of at least 70% will receive verification of completion. Credits will automatically be added to your CE Navigator account.
